历史语言学定量任务Python库
项目描述
LingPy:历史语言学研究自动任务的Python库
此存储库包含Python包lingpy
,可用于计算历史语言学的各种任务。
作者(版本2.6.12):Johann-Mattis List和Robert Forkel
合作者:Christoph Rzymski、Simon J. Greenhill、Steven Moran、Peter Bouda、Johannes Dellert、Taraka Rama、Tiago Tresoldi、Gereon Kaiping、Frank Nagel和Patrick Elmer。
LingPy是历史语言学的Python库。它使用单个代码库在Python 2.7和Python 3.x上开发。
- 所有源代码可在以下位置获取:https://github.com/lingpy/lingpy。
- 文档可在以下位置找到:http://lingpy.org。
- 有关应用LingPy的论文列表,请参见此处。
快速安装
对于我们的最新稳定版本,您可以使用pip或easy_install进行安装
$ pip install lingpy
或者
$ pip install lingpy
根据您使用的easy_install或pip版本,将安装Python2或Python3版本的LingPy。
如果您想将当前GitHub版本的LingPy安装到您的系统上,打开终端并输入以下命令
$ git clone https://github.com/lingpy/lingpy/
$ cd lingpy
$ python setup.py install
如果上面的最后一个命令返回有关用户权限的错误(通常为"Errno 13"),您可以在您的家目录Python设置中安装LingPy
$ python setup.py install --user
为了使用该库,启动一个交互式Python会话,并按以下方式导入LingPy
>>> from lingpy import *
要将LingPy安装以进行开发,在GitHub上Fork存储库,打开终端并输入
$ git clone https://github.com/<your-github-user>/lingpy/
$ cd lingpy
$ python setup.py develop
这将以"开发模式"安装LingPy,即您将能够编辑克隆的存储库中的源代码,并像常规Python包一样导入更改后的代码。
项目详情
下载文件
下载您平台上的文件。如果您不确定选择哪个,请了解有关安装包的更多信息。
源分发
lingpy-2.6.13.tar.gz (555.1 kB 查看哈希值)
构建分发
lingpy-2.6.13-py2.py3-none-any.whl (602.4 kB 查看哈希值)